The Council Lumberjacks will venture away from home to take on the Notus Pirates at 7:30 p.m. on Tuesday. Council will be looking to extend their current nine-game winning streak.
On Friday, Council needed a bit of extra time to put away Cascade. They came out on top in a nail-biter against the Ramblers, sneaking past 53-50.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est victory the Lumberjacks have posted since January 3rd.
Meanwhile, Notus came up short against Victory Charter on Friday and fell 62-53. The loss continues a trend for the Pirates in their matchups with the Vipers: they've now lost eight in a row.
Council will need focus on slowing down Benny Guevara, one of several Notus players who made an impact when they last played. He went 7 of 15 en route to 19 points and six rebounds. Another player making a difference was Derrick Huter, who went 6 for 10 on his way to 13 points and four steals.
Notus' defeat dropped their record down to 10-6. As for Council, they pushed their record up to 14-4 with the win, which was their fourth straight at home.
Council beat Notus 55-47 when the teams last played back in December of 2022. The rematch might be a little tougher for Council since the team won't have the home-court adv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
